Finance Review Summary — Corvane Product Line Pricing

Prepared for sales leads.

Our review of the Corvane line shows current list prices sit roughly 8% below comparable offerings, while gross margin has slipped to 31% due to component cost inflation. We recommend a staged increase: 4% at the next catalog refresh, with a further 3% contingent on renewal rates holding. Discount authority should be tightened to 10% without director approval. Volume customers will receive advance notice. The rationale tied to our broader plans is noted below.

board note of tahog-yagef: Headcount on the Ralael team goes from 9 to 80 by the end of April. Gross margin on Ralael came in at 15 percent against a plan of 5 percent.

Handover: undo/redo in the Sketchloom diagram editor. The history stack lives in historyStore.ts and records command objects, not snapshots. Redo is invalidated on any new command, as expected. Known gap: multi-select drag coalesces into one entry, but resize does not — see ticket SL-armature notes. Tests cover the common paths; the edge cases are documented inline. Questions about the remaining coalescing work go to the person below.

signatory, kahip-tadug: Rusox Jorius Casdor

## Break-glass: Sweepwell orphan sweeper

Break-glass access to the Sweepwell orphaned-resource sweeper is restricted to on-call leads. Use only when the sweeper is deleting live resources and normal admin auth is down. All break-glass sessions are logged and reviewed within 24 hours by the Calder security board. To open the emergency console, enter the break-glass recovery passphrase recorded below.

vault phrase of bagep-kagup = eliix-istmir